The Semiconductor Foundry Market was valued at USD 60,338.16 million in 2023 and is expected to grow from USD 64,688.54 million in 2024 to USD 103,292.33 million by 2032, exhibiting a compound annual growth rate (CAGR) of 7.20% during the forecast period (2024–2032).
This growth is primarily driven by the rising demand for advanced technologies, such as 5G wireless networks and the Internet of Things (IoT), as well as government investments aimed at boosting semiconductor technology. The increasing complexity of semiconductor components required for applications such as artificial intelligence, autonomous vehicles, and consumer electronics also propels the growth of the semiconductor foundry market.

Key Market Drivers
- 5G and IoT Demand: The increasing adoption of 5G technology and IoT devices, which require advanced semiconductor chips, is driving the demand for semiconductor foundry services.
- Government Funding: Governments around the world are investing heavily in semiconductor research and development, driving technological advancements and expanding production capacity.
- Technological Advancements: The shift towards smaller nodes, such as 5nm and 3nm, requires advanced manufacturing capabilities, driving innovation in the foundry sector.
